[trunk/7.0]share a document with portal user stack trace

Bug #1200668 reported by hiren
22
This bug affects 4 people
Affects Status Importance Assigned to Milestone
Odoo Addons (MOVED TO GITHUB)
Confirmed
Medium
OpenERP R&D Addons Team 1

Bug Description

Share a document with the portal group, stack traces with:
--
OpenERP Server Error

Client Traceback (most recent call last):

  File "/usr/share/pyshared/openerp/addons/web/http.py", line 204, in dispatch

    response["result"] = method(self, **self.params)

  File "/usr/share/pyshared/openerp/addons/web/controllers/main.py", line 1132, in call_button

    action = self._call_kw(req, model, method, args, {})

  File "/usr/share/pyshared/openerp/addons/web/controllers/main.py", line 1120, in _call_kw

    return getattr(req.session.model(model), method)(*args, **kwargs)

  File "/usr/share/pyshared/openerp/addons/web/session.py", line 42, in proxy

    result = self.proxy.execute_kw(self.session._db, self.session._uid, self.session._password, self.model, method, args, kw)

  File "/usr/share/pyshared/openerp/addons/web/session.py", line 30, in proxy_method

    result = self.session.send(self.service_name, method, *args)

  File "/usr/share/pyshared/openerp/addons/web/session.py", line 103, in send

    raise xmlrpclib.Fault(openerp.tools.ustr(e), formatted_info)

Server Traceback (most recent call last):

  File "/usr/share/pyshared/openerp/addons/web/session.py", line 89, in send

    return openerp.netsvc.dispatch_rpc(service_name, method, args)

  File "/usr/lib/pymodules/python2.7/openerp/netsvc.py", line 292, in dispatch_rpc

    result = ExportService.getService(service_name).dispatch(method, params)

  File "/usr/lib/pymodules/python2.7/openerp/service/web_services.py", line 626, in dispatch

    res = fn(db, uid, *params)

  File "/usr/lib/pymodules/python2.7/openerp/osv/osv.py", line 188, in execute_kw

    return self.execute(db, uid, obj, method, *args, **kw or {})

  File "/usr/lib/pymodules/python2.7/openerp/osv/osv.py", line 131, in wrapper

    return f(self, dbname, *args, **kwargs)

  File "/usr/lib/pymodules/python2.7/openerp/osv/osv.py", line 197, in execute

    res = self.execute_cr(cr, uid, obj, method, *args, **kw)

  File "/usr/lib/pymodules/python2.7/openerp/osv/osv.py", line 185, in execute_cr

    return getattr(object, method)(cr, uid, *args, **kw)

  File "/usr/share/pyshared/openerp/addons/share/wizard/share_wizard.py", line 700, in go_step_2

    group_id, new_ids, existing_ids = self._create_share_users_group(cr, uid, wizard_data, context=context)

  File "/usr/share/pyshared/openerp/addons/portal/wizard/share_wizard.py", line 129, in _create_share_users_group

    self._create_shared_data_menu(cr, uid, wizard_data, group.id, context=context)

  File "/usr/share/pyshared/openerp/addons/portal/wizard/share_wizard.py", line 95, in _create_shared_data_menu

    root_menu_id = self._sharing_root_menu_id(cr, uid, portal, context=context)

  File "/usr/share/pyshared/openerp/addons/portal/wizard/share_wizard.py", line 84, in _sharing_root_menu_id

    parent_menu_id = self._create_or_get_submenu_named(cr, uid, portal.parent_menu_id.id, SHARED_DOCS_MENU, context=context)

AttributeError: 'int' object has no attribute 'parent_menu_id'

Revision history for this message
Twinkle Christian(OpenERP) (tch-openerp) wrote :

Hello,

Thanks for reporting this,

Facing this issue with both latest trunk as well with 7.0.

Thank you.

Revision history for this message
Twinkle Christian(OpenERP) (tch-openerp) wrote :
Changed in openobject-addons:
assignee: nobody → OpenERP R&D Addons Team 1 (openerp-dev-addons1)
importance: Undecided → Medium
status: New → Confirmed
summary: - share a document with portal user stack trace
+ [trunk/7.0]share a document with portal user stack trace
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.